The Role of Wind in a Balanced Energy Mix
A diversified energy mix is essential for reliability and resilience. By incorporating wind power alongside solar and other sources, Benin can reduce its vulnerability to fluctuations in any single energy supply. Wind energy can generate power at different times and conditions than solar, helping to balance the overall system and improve consistency of supply.
Wind power also contributes to environmental sustainability by producing electricity without emissions. As the technology matures and costs decline, it represents an increasingly attractive option for expanding clean energy capacity in the country.

Overcoming Development Challenges
Developing wind energy in Benin involves overcoming several challenges that require expertise and persistence. Accurately assessing wind resources demands sophisticated measurement and analysis over time, as wind patterns can vary considerably by location and season. Selecting suitable sites, securing land, and arranging financing all add complexity to project development.
Integrating wind power into the electricity grid presents additional technical considerations, as the variable nature of wind requires careful management to maintain stability. Complementing Other Renewables
Wind energy is most powerful when viewed as part of an integrated renewable energy strategy. By complementing solar power and other sources, wind helps create a more balanced and reliable supply. Because wind and solar often generate electricity at different times, combining them can smooth out fluctuations and improve overall system performance.
This complementary role makes wind energy a valuable addition to Benin's evolving energy mix. Forward-looking companies are exploring how to combine wind with solar and storage technologies to deliver consistent, around-the-clock clean power.
